
Колхоз посеял кукурузу на 4-х частках. Площади первых двух участков относились между собой, как 1/3
: 0,2. Площадь третьего участка составляет 29 1/6 % всего посева кукурузы, а площадь 4-го - 7/40 площади всего посева кукурузы. Сколько га кукурузы было посеяно в колхозе, если 3-ий участок на 20 га меньше, чем 1ый?

1/3х+0,2х+7/24у+7/40у=у умножим на 120
40х+24х+35у+21у=120у
64х+56у=120у
64х=64у
х=у
1/3х=7/24у+20 умножим на 24
8х=7у+480
х=7у/8+60
у=7у/8+60
у-7у/8=60
1у/8=60
у=60:1/8=60*8=480 га-посеяли всего
